Why was Atletico Madrid banned from the Champions League and Europe?  The reasons that explain the decline in Simeone’s team

Due to a 2-1 defeat by Porto and a 0-0 draw between Bayer Leverkusen and Brugge, the Atletico MADRID finished 4th in Group B of the Champions League and, as a result, did not even make it to the Europa League enough to allow him to continue competing in Europe for the rest of the season.

It is a severe blow to Diego Pablo Simeone’s work at the head of the mattress team, and possibly is experiencing its most difficult moments since the Argentinian coach took over in December 2011. There are a few reasons that explain how Atlético ended up in this situation.

The wear and tear

Diego Simeone Atletico Madrid

Simeone is about to celebrate 11 years as manager of the Madrid team. even though the layer He underwent a transformation thanks to his work, the demand also increased and the team lately could not meet these expectations, especially in Europe. It is the first time Atletico will not play in European competition in the second half of the season since the Argentine became their manager.

Without the backbone of players like Diego Godin, Miranda, Filipe Luis, Gabi, Thiago and Diego Costa, cholos he was forced to restructure his team and for that he chose younger footballers and if you want more technicians, such as Mario Hermozo, Felipe, Thomas Lemar, Rodrigo De Paul or Joao Felix, among others, but for different reasons Simeone he couldn’t get along with these players in the same way he did with the pillars of Atletico’s best.

Defense, from strength to weakness

If in previous years scoring a goal against Atlético Madrid seemed like an epic for any opponent, at the moment the colzonero is far from it and is very fragile in his area. The data that reflects this is that the nine goals conceded in this Champions League group stage It is the most goals conceded on that occasion since Simeone became the team’s manager.

The right names added to the defense to replace the hierarchs did not respond and the Argentinian DT looked for different variations, for example he started using systems with a line 5. However, the overall performance was never the same and on many occasions he was saved thanks to goalkeeper Jan Oblakwho managed to cover several problems of the collective.

Difficulty adjusting

Several leaders of the best era have already retired, some are in the final years of their careers, but Simeone’s message of “feeling inferior to the rest” and of effort remains the same when Atlético are the 8th highest spending team in the market the last five years (705 million euros in total). The Argentinian DT is struggling to adapt to a style of players that doesn’t quite match his vision and mentality.

Getty Images

The case of Joao Félix is ​​representative. The 22-year-old Portuguese, who arrived at Atletico in 2019, he is one of the most talented soccer players in the world and yet he was never able to fully settle into his new team. This season, the former Benfica man has been a substitute in 9 of the 16 games he has played for the club. The cholos He will have to turn the page quickly as he has plenty of games left in La Liga and will not want to lose track of Real Madrid and Barcelona.

Semin spoke out in favor of returning to the classic format of the Russian Cup

The old format of the Russian Cup with knockout matches made the football tournament more entertaining and understandable. This opinion was expressed by the former coach of the Russian national team Yuri Semin.

Previously, the Telegram channel Sport Baza reported that the Russian Football Federation (RFU) plans to change the format of the tournament, returning to a single-elimination format.

“I liked the old format of the Russian Cup. It was a real cup draw. I think it’s worth returning to the classic system of knockout matches,” Semin said.

“It was more interesting like this: you arrive in a Second or First League team, you see the full stadiums, the real emotion. This format is closer to me. Everything is clear and understandable, if you lose you’re out,” he added.

From the 2022/23 season the tournament is divided into “path RPL” and “Path of the regions”. “Path RPL“includes the clubs of the Russian Premier League, divided into four groups, playing two rounds, a total of six matches. According to the results of the group stage, the first two places go to the upper round of the playoffs, the third to the lower round, and the fourth is eliminated. The Path of Regions consists of qualifying rounds involving amateur teams and clubs from the Second League. At the stage of the fourth preliminary round, clubs from the First League join the winners of the third round. Sixteen winners play according to the cup (one match), the top four teams are added to the lower round of the Russian Cup playoffs. The winners of the “path” will meet in the super final RPL” and “paths of the regions”.

The current holder of the Russian Cup is Moscow CSKA.

CSKA offered 50 million euros for the transfer of Levante striker Etta-Eyong

Russian football club CSKA made an offer to transfer the Cameroonian striker to Spanish Levante Carla Etta-Eyonga for an amount of 50 million euros. El Chiringuito TV reports it.

According to the source, Levante had previously rejected the initial offer CSKA for 30 million euros. If the deal goes through, the Cameroonian striker’s transfer will become the most expensive in the history of national football. At the moment the most expensive is the transfer of the Brazilian Malcolm to Zenit St. Petersburg (41.5 million euros).

Etta-Eyong is 22 years old and has been playing for Levante since September 2025. This season he has played 16 matches in different tournaments, scoring 6 goals and providing 3 assists. The striker played 5 matches for the Cameroon national team, scoring 1 goal.

Dynamo planned to fire Shovkovsky in the summer. Why did you wait four months?

Former coach of Dynamo Kiev Alexander Showkovsky He should have been sacked in August after a poor performance in the Champions League qualifiers.

The blue-whites, who lost twice to Cypriot Paphos in the 3rd round of the European Cup (0:1 and 0:2), were relegated to the Europa League and then promoted to the Conference League.

“I know that Dinamo management believes that a change of coach could and should be made in the summer, after they lost to Paphos in the Champions League qualifiers.

Then an opportunity arose. But the necessary candidate was not available,” the source said.

Due to the lack of alternatives, the president of the Kiev club decided to leave Shovkovsky as head coach, but in November the Ukrainian specialist was nevertheless fired and left Dynamo.
